When Can a Company File Dormant Company Accounts in Dalkeith?

A company may be able to file dormant company accounts if it has no significant accounting transactions during the relevant accounting period under the applicable Companies House rules. This can apply to companies that have yet to start trading, have stopped trading, are held for future use, or act as holding companies. However, dormancy is not determined simply by having no sales or no current activity – it depends on the company’s individual circumstances and the governing regulations. For Companies House purposes, a dormant company is still generally required to file annual accounts and keep its confirmation statement up to date. Being dormant does not automatically remove these obligations. Separately, HMRC has its own test for dormancy for Corporation Tax purposes. A company may be deemed dormant for Companies House but still have Corporation Tax obligations, or it may need to notify HMRC if it is dormant for Corporation Tax and no longer needs to file Corporation Tax Returns. Our team can review your situation and help you determine which filing position applies to your company.

A Company May Be Dormant If:

It has been incorporated but has not started trading.

Trading has stopped and the company has no relevant ongoing activity.

Its only transactions are those that Companies House disregards when determining dormancy.

It is being retained for a future business purpose, subject to its actual activities and transactions.

Dormant company accounts are annual accounts prepared for a company that is dormant for accounting purposes. They are filed with Companies House where required and typically contain a balance sheet and certain notes, but not a profit and loss account if the company has no significant transactions. 'Dormant' for accounts purposes is defined under the relevant Companies House rules, not simply by whether the company is trading or generating income.

Yes, in most cases. A dormant company is not exempt from filing annual accounts simply because it is dormant. Unless a specific exemption applies, the company must still deliver its accounts to Companies House each year. The style of accounts may be simplified, but the filing obligation remains. It depends. Some dormant companies qualify as micro-entities under the Companies Act framework and may therefore use the micro-entity reporting format, which is a simplified form of accounts. However, not every dormant company is automatically a micro-entity – eligibility depends on size criteria and other requirements. A dormant subsidiary may have different options. Companies House and HMRC have separate definitions of dormancy. For Companies House, a company is dormant if it has no significant accounting transactions in the relevant period. For HMRC Corporation Tax purposes, a company may be dormant if it has no income or chargeable gains and certain conditions are met. Filing dormant accounts with Companies House does not automatically tell HMRC that a company is dormant. A separate notification may be needed, and Corporation Tax Returns may still be required in some cases. We can help you understand both sets of obligations.

Yes. A confirmation statement is separate from dormant company accounts. Most dormant companies still need to file a confirmation statement to Companies House at least once every 12 months and keep registered information, such as directors, shareholders and the registered office, up to date. Filing dormant accounts does not replace the confirmation statement requirement. A dormant company remains incorporated until it is dissolved, so ongoing compliance matters.

Not necessarily. Whether a dormant company must submit a Corporation Tax Return to HMRC depends on its Corporation Tax position. If HMRC has confirmed that the company is dormant for Corporation Tax purposes and no longer needs returns, future CT600 returns may not be required. However, if the company has been trading, receiving income or has chargeable gains, it may still need to submit a return. Dormancy for Companies House does not automatically mean the same for HMRC. Late-filing consequences can apply to a dormant company just as they can to any other company. Companies House may issue a late-filing penalty depending on how late the accounts are, but the specific amount and whether a penalty is charged can depend on the circumstances. A penalty does not remove the requirement to file the outstanding accounts.
